Osho frames the relationship between the "Master" and the "Disciple" as a psychological necessity. In his view, the ego is a closed loop; it cannot jump out of itself. The Master acts as a "provocateur" or a mirror, creating a crisis that forces the individual to transcend their psychological conditioning.
